Essential Tree Soil Nutrients: What Your Trees Need to Grow Strong

When a tree starts to look tired, the problem is not always obvious. Leaves may turn pale, new growth may slow down, branches may thin out, or fruit and flowers may become disappointing. Many people reach for fertilizer first, but tree soil nutrients are only one part of the picture. Moisture, drainage, soil structure, root space, and pH all affect whether a tree can actually use the nutrients already in the ground.
In practice, the healthiest trees usually grow in soil that supports steady root activity rather than soil that is simply “rich.” Understanding what your tree needs, what your soil can provide, and what warning signs to watch for will help you make better decisions before adding anything to the root zone.
What Trees Need From Soil Beyond “Fertilizer”
Tree roots need a balanced environment. Nutrients matter, but they work alongside air, water, organic matter, and soil life. A compacted, waterlogged, or extremely dry soil can leave a tree hungry even when nutrients are technically present.

The main nutrients trees rely on are often grouped into primary, secondary, and micronutrients:
- Nitrogen: Supports leaf growth and overall green color. Too much can push soft, weak growth that is more vulnerable to stress.
- Phosphorus: Helps root development, flowering, and energy transfer. It is usually not needed in large amounts unless a soil test shows a shortage.
- Potassium: Supports drought tolerance, disease resistance, and general tree vigor.
- Calcium, magnesium, and sulfur: Important for cell strength, chlorophyll production, and healthy growth processes.
- Micronutrients such as iron, manganese, zinc, boron, and copper: Needed in small amounts, but deficiencies can still cause visible stress, especially in soils with unsuitable pH.
One of the most useful lessons from working around trees is that nutrient problems rarely happen in isolation. A tree with yellow leaves may need nitrogen, but it may also be sitting in compacted clay, struggling with root damage, or unable to access iron because the soil pH is too high.
Practical Signs Your Tree May Have a Nutrient Problem
Tree nutrient issues usually show up gradually. A single bad week of weather can make a tree look stressed, but repeated patterns over a season are more meaningful. Look at the whole tree, not just one branch or one cluster of leaves.

Common signs that may point to poor soil nutrition include:
- Pale green or yellowing leaves: Often associated with nitrogen or iron issues, though poor drainage and root stress can look similar.
- Yellow leaves with green veins: Frequently seen when iron or manganese is unavailable, especially in alkaline soils.
- Short annual twig growth: May indicate low vigor, limited root function, or insufficient nutrients.
- Small leaves: Can result from drought, compaction, root disturbance, or nutrient shortages.
- Early fall color or early leaf drop: Often a sign of stress, which may include poor soil conditions.
- Weak flowering or fruiting: Can be linked to nutrient imbalance, pruning timing, weather, or tree age.
It helps to compare the affected tree with nearby trees of the same type. If one tree is struggling while others look fine, the issue may be local: construction damage, poor drainage, buried roots, competition from turf, or a restricted planting area. If several trees in the same area show similar symptoms, soil pH or a broader nutrient imbalance may be involved.
Common Mistakes That Make Tree Soil Nutrients Less Effective
The most common mistake is fertilizing before understanding the soil. Adding nutrients without a reason can waste money, increase salt stress, encourage weak growth, or create imbalances that make other nutrients harder for roots to absorb.
Another common problem is focusing only on the area near the trunk. Most active tree roots grow outward, often well beyond the canopy edge. Fertilizer or compost piled directly against the trunk does little good and can create moisture problems around the bark.
Watch out for these frequent mistakes:
- Piling mulch against the trunk: Mulch should be kept away from the bark. A wide, shallow mulch ring is better than a tall mound.
- Overusing high-nitrogen fertilizer: This can force leafy growth while roots and structure remain weak.
- Ignoring soil pH: Some nutrients become unavailable when pH is too high or too low, even if they are present in the soil.
- Fertilizing drought-stressed trees: A tree without enough water may not use nutrients well and can be further stressed by added salts.
- Assuming all yellow leaves mean deficiency: Insects, disease, root injury, poor drainage, and weather stress can cause similar symptoms.
In many landscapes, improving the soil environment is more helpful than adding a quick fertilizer dose. Reducing compaction, keeping turf away from the trunk, applying organic mulch, and watering deeply during dry periods can make existing nutrients more available.
How to Support Strong Growth With Better Soil Care
The best starting point is a soil test. It gives you information about pH and nutrient levels so you can avoid guessing. If testing is not immediately possible, take a cautious approach and focus on soil health rather than heavy fertilization.
For established trees, practical soil care often includes:
- Mulching correctly: Use a broad layer of organic mulch over the root zone, keeping it a few inches away from the trunk. This helps moderate soil temperature, conserve moisture, and slowly add organic matter.
- Watering deeply when needed: Trees benefit more from occasional deep watering than frequent shallow sprinkling, especially during dry spells.
- Protecting the root zone: Avoid repeated foot traffic, heavy equipment, and soil disturbance under the canopy whenever possible.
- Adding compost carefully: A thin layer worked into the surface or spread beneath mulch can improve soil biology and structure over time.
- Choosing fertilizer based on need: If a soil test shows a deficiency, select a product that addresses that issue rather than applying a general blend by habit.
Young trees may need different care than mature trees. Newly planted trees usually benefit most from proper watering, mulch, and root establishment. Heavy fertilization at planting is often unnecessary and can encourage top growth before the root system is ready to support it.
Mature trees, especially those in lawns or paved areas, may need help because their natural nutrient cycle is interrupted. In a forest, fallen leaves and twigs decompose and feed the soil. In a yard, those materials are often removed. Mulch and compost can help replace some of that missing organic matter in a controlled way.
Choosing the Right Nutrient Approach for Your Tree
Before adding nutrients, ask what problem you are trying to solve. A tree with rich green leaves and steady growth may not need fertilizer at all. A tree with poor color, weak shoot growth, or repeated stress may need closer evaluation.
| Observation | Possible Soil-Related Cause | Practical Next Step |
|---|---|---|
| Pale leaves across much of the canopy | Low nitrogen, poor roots, or water stress | Check watering, drainage, and soil test results before fertilizing |
| Yellow leaves with green veins | Iron or manganese unavailable due to pH | Test soil pH and avoid random fertilizer applications |
| Slow growth and small leaves | Compaction, low nutrients, drought, or root restriction | Improve mulch, reduce traffic, and assess root zone conditions |
| Excessive leafy growth but weak structure | Too much nitrogen or imbalance | Reduce high-nitrogen feeding and focus on balanced care |
If fertilizer is needed, slow-release options are often easier on trees than quick, heavy applications. Apply nutrients where feeder roots are active, generally under and beyond the canopy rather than right at the trunk. Always follow label directions and avoid applying fertilizer to frozen, saturated, or severely dry soil.
For trees with serious decline, large dead branches, trunk damage, or sudden canopy thinning, nutrients alone are unlikely to fix the problem. Those symptoms may call for an evaluation by a qualified tree care professional, especially if the tree is near a home, driveway, sidewalk, or utility area.
Summary: Build Soil That Helps Trees Feed Themselves
Strong tree growth depends on more than adding fertilizer. Tree soil nutrients are essential, but they must be available to healthy roots in soil with the right balance of moisture, air, organic matter, and pH.
The most reliable approach is to observe the tree carefully, test the soil when possible, correct basic soil problems, and only add nutrients when there is a clear reason.
